Shimadzu Corp Sees Stock Price Rise Amid Growing Demand for Environmental Testing Products

Shimadzu Corp, a leading manufacturer of precision tools and equipment, has seen its stock price experience a moderate increase in recent times. The company’s focus on developing and manufacturing analytical and measuring instruments, medical systems, and aircraft and industrial equipment is poised to benefit from the growing demand for environmental testing products.

According to market forecasts, the global Environmental Testing Products Market is expected to experience significant growth, driven by increased funding for wastewater treatment initiatives and heightened efforts to raise awareness about environmental protection. This trend is expected to have a positive impact on Shimadzu’s business, particularly in the areas of instruments and consumables.

As governments around the world invest more in environmental initiatives, the demand for products that help monitor and analyze environmental conditions is expected to rise. Shimadzu’s expertise in manufacturing high-quality instruments and consumables makes it well-positioned to capitalize on this trend.

The company’s stock price is likely to continue its upward trajectory, driven by the increasing demand for its products. As the global Environmental Testing Products Market continues to grow, investors are taking notice of Shimadzu’s potential for long-term success.
